Self Care Awareness
Self Care is about self-managed control of your own health, embedded into long-term everyday life.
It centres around the actions that individuals take for themselves, to develop, protect, maintain and improve their own health, wellbeing or wellness, and embodies improved approaches to:
·Exercise
·Nutrition
·Management of common conditions (like headaches, colds and flu)
·Living with a long-term health problem, such as asthma or diabetes.
